With the aim of facilitating cultural interaction between designers and craftspeople from all over the world, the China Craft Week 2018, a rising international platform for craftsmanship, opened in Hangzhou, Zhejiang province, Nov 1.

As part of the activities of Qiantang River International Culture Festival, the exhibition, which focused on customized products, brought together renowned design masters, craftsmen and designers from home and abroad, including the United Kingdom, Italy, Ireland and Thailand to demonstrate diverse approaches to craft-making in both traditional and innovative ways.

Apart from the exhibition, a themed forum was held where industry leaders and artists shared ideas on the blend of traditional crafts and modern designs.

As the first comprehensive event in China on the theme of traditional craft innovation, China Craft Week, now in its second year, is dedicated to creating an international platform for the exchange and interaction of craftsmen from around the world, and to carry on the inheritance and spirits of these traditional crafts.
